在包目錄內,所有以_test.go為后綴名的源文件在執行go build時不會被構建成包的一部分,它們是go test測試的一部分。 在*_test.go文件中,有三種類型的函數:測試函數、基准測試(benchmark)函數、示例函數。一個測試函數是以Test為函數名前綴的函數,用於測試 ...
http: www.sfu.ca ssurjano optimization.html The functions listed below are some of the common functions and datasets used for testing optimization algorithms. They are grouped according to similaritie ...
2016-09-01 10:04 0 1484 推薦指數:
在包目錄內,所有以_test.go為后綴名的源文件在執行go build時不會被構建成包的一部分,它們是go test測試的一部分。 在*_test.go文件中,有三種類型的函數:測試函數、基准測試(benchmark)函數、示例函數。一個測試函數是以Test為函數名前綴的函數,用於測試 ...
近段時間因為需要完成任務所以在研究群智能算法,在這過程中需要不斷的拿一些測試函數去做實驗,為了以后使用方便在這里將常用的一些測試函數做下記錄。 1.Rastrigin's 函數 對於有兩個獨立變量的Rastrigin函數,其定義的形式如下: 下面是具有兩個獨立變量 ...
Go語言的 testing 包提供了三種測試方式,分別是單元(功能)測試、性能(壓力)測試和覆蓋率測試。 單元(功能)測試 在同一文件夾下創建兩個Go語言文件,分別命名為 demo.go 和 demt_test.go,如下圖所示: 具體代碼如下所示: demo.go ...
CEC上有很多這類函數,但是國內好像訪問不了。但是可以百度得到,這里總結一些: 這個鏈接有更詳細的函數介紹:http://www.sfu.ca/~ssurjano/optimization.html Ackley Function Bukin Function N. ...
############################################### # 測試函數 ...
go test 可以執行單元測試 , 一般把所有go文件測試單元都執行一遍 現在如果想要執行某一個指定的測試函數 , 可以像這樣 go test -v -run 測試函數名字 例如: rpc_test.go 執行 TestClientRpc函數 go ...
之前一篇,我們說了一些測試用函數的接口類與實現類,這樣相當於我們已經構造了我們想使用的函數。那么,如何讓程序知道我們使用的是函數,並調用接口實現類進行處理后將結果放入我們想要的地方呢? 在這里,我們需要整理一下我們的思路。 首先,我們可以通過正則表達式來匹配到我們的函數 ...
Python測試函數的方法之一 首先介紹簡單的try......except嘗試運行的放例如下面的圖和代碼來簡單介紹下: 注釋:提醒以下代碼環境為2.7.x 請3.x以上的同學們老規矩print(把打印內容放入括號內) test測試的函數,沒傳參數的x,y,函數結果是要答應x加 ...